**Checklist item 7 — password reset revamp (Oakbridge portal)**

Verify that reset tokens are single-use, expire within fifteen minutes, and are invalidated on password change. Confirm the rate limiter covers both the request and confirm endpoints, and that error messages don't reveal account existence. Sign off only against the candidate build identified below.

session token of kahag-bawip = htk6_729d08

# Flaglight Rollouts — Approvals

Quick version for on-call: any rollout touching more than 5% of traffic needs an approval in Flaglight before the ramp continues. Kill switches don't need approval — just flip them and note it in the incident channel. Scheduled ramps pause automatically if error budget burns hot. If you're stuck at 2 a.m. with a pending approval, there's one person authorized to override, and that's the approver below.

account owner for tagep-bafof: Norael Gilax Juleth

// Fixture: AddrSuggest widget integration test (Cartolane suite)
//
// For the eng sync: this fixture exercises the autocomplete flow end to end,
// including the debounced keystroke path, the fallback to cached results when
// the Cartolane geocoder times out, and the locale switch between the Norham
// and Esterbridge datasets. Keep assertions order-independent — suggestion
// ranking changed twice last quarter. The fixture hits the staging geocoder
// directly rather than a mock, so each request is authenticated with the
// token below.

bearer token for kagap-kahip: eyJhbGciOiJIUzI1NiIsInR5cCI6IkpXVCJ9.eyJzdWIiOiIFziZkK8EfEIn0.KrvVokVEg9Zf

Nice cleanup on the Glimmerfork transcode workers, Tova. One thing for the security pass: the retry loop on segment fetch can hammer the origin if auth tokens expire mid-job, which looks a lot like a DoS from our own farm. I'd cap retries and add jitter before this ships. For context, here are the current knobs the scheduler uses.

tuning constants:
THRESHOLDS = {
    "kelix": 280,
    "druvan": 756,
    "oliael": 399,
}